Hi all — quick heads-up for branch managers on next year's headcount plan at Pinefold Outfitters. We're budgeting modest growth: two roles per high-volume branch, hiring freeze elsewhere until Q2. Seasonal staffing stays at last year's levels. Please send your wish lists by month-end; no promises, but we'll try. The confidential planning note sits just below.

board note of tagug-hahag: Praionax Logistics is in early talks to buy Julaxek Group for about $36.3 million. The Julmir launch date is March 1, and nothing goes to the press before then.

- [ ] **Rotate the escrow key for Sproutly, the plant-watering scheduler.** New folks: this step happens every key ceremony. Sproutly's pump controllers at the Halloway greenhouse trust one signing key, and its backup lives in escrow. Verify the ceremony log is countersigned by two custodians, confirm the sealed envelope's serial matches the register, then open the escrow vault with the passphrase below.

unlock words, fajog-bagug: sorwyn-eliok-lamwyn-pelmir-istdor

Hey — handover notes on the Drowsefield firmware channel before I'm out.

Welcome aboard! The update channel pushes signed builds to Wrenlet thermostats every other Tuesday. Rollouts are staged: 5%, 25%, full. Don't promote past 25% without checking the crash dashboard — learned that one the hard way. The signing box in the lab needs unlocking after any reboot, and the staging promotion tool will ask for it too. The recovery phrase you'll need is right below.

vault phrase of kawep-bajog = novath-normir-istwyn-druok-zorok-eliok-novmir-quenvan-gilys

## Welcome to the PickPath Team!

Hey, glad you're here. PickPath is our warehouse pick-list optimizer — it reorders picker routes every morning so nobody zigzags across the Brindlehaven floor twice. Most days it just hums along. Your first week: shadow a route recalculation, read the tuning notes, and get your access sorted. One important thing — if the optimizer's admin console ever locks you out, there's a recovery flow in the settings panel. The recovery passphrase you'll need for that is listed right below.

recovery phrase for fajeg-kawep: druix-gorius-briax-ulaeth-fraox-lammir-pelox-jormir-pelwyn-julir